summaryrefslogtreecommitdiffstats
path: root/drivers/serial/8250.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@ppc970.osdl.org>2005-06-24 15:33:30 -0700
committerLinus Torvalds <torvalds@ppc970.osdl.org>2005-06-24 15:33:30 -0700
commitb3e112bcc19abd8e9657dca34a87316786e096f3 (patch)
tree39040c7a05edd69381c0a25636a1a328d856cb9c /drivers/serial/8250.c
parentf647a27417d2adc43d8c96d3d6f837422fbc076e (diff)
parent0a8b80c52f44a6e84206618a8a450ba13a5809dc (diff)
downloadop-kernel-dev-b3e112bcc19abd8e9657dca34a87316786e096f3.zip
op-kernel-dev-b3e112bcc19abd8e9657dca34a87316786e096f3.tar.gz
Merge master.kernel.org:/home/rmk/linux-2.6-serial
Diffstat (limited to 'drivers/serial/8250.c')
-rw-r--r--drivers/serial/8250.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/serial/8250.c b/drivers/serial/8250.c
index 79f67fd..d8b9d2b 100644
--- a/drivers/serial/8250.c
+++ b/drivers/serial/8250.c
@@ -1682,22 +1682,22 @@ serial8250_set_termios(struct uart_port *port, struct termios *termios,
switch (termios->c_cflag & CSIZE) {
case CS5:
- cval = 0x00;
+ cval = UART_LCR_WLEN5;
break;
case CS6:
- cval = 0x01;
+ cval = UART_LCR_WLEN6;
break;
case CS7:
- cval = 0x02;
+ cval = UART_LCR_WLEN7;
break;
default:
case CS8:
- cval = 0x03;
+ cval = UART_LCR_WLEN8;
break;
}
if (termios->c_cflag & CSTOPB)
- cval |= 0x04;
+ cval |= UART_LCR_STOP;
if (termios->c_cflag & PARENB)
cval |= UART_LCR_PARITY;
if (!(termios->c_cflag & PARODD))
OpenPOWER on IntegriCloud